Has anyone just used their concealed handgun license for photo ID and residency over combining a driver's license when buying a gun in TX? With the new change in law on Sep. 1st where you don't need a concealed carry permit anymore, will it still be useful to use to avoid the background check delay?

The 4473 form normally requires your drivers license for ID. A separate section on the form allows the use of your LTC or concealed weapons license information to avoid the background check.
